Why Poly Chairs Work Well on Patios

Patio chairs have to handle more than occasional use. They may sit in direct sun, rain, humidity, wind, pollen, dirt, and changing temperatures. They also need to stay comfortable enough for people to actually use the patio.

Poly chairs work well because they offer:

  • Durable outdoor construction
  • Low-maintenance cleaning
  • Weather-resistant performance
  • Comfortable everyday seating
  • Color options for coordinated outdoor spaces
  • Sturdy weight and stability
  • A clean, finished appearance

Wood patio chairs may need staining, sealing, or refinishing. Metal patio chairs may rust, scratch, or get hot in direct sun. Cheap plastic chairs may feel flimsy or wear down faster. Poly outdoor chairs give patios a stronger long-term foundation.

Start with How You Use the Patio

Before choosing poly chairs, think about how your patio is used most often.

A patio used for morning coffee may need two comfortable chairs and a small table. A patio used for meals needs dining chairs and a table. A fire pit patio may need relaxed seating arranged in a circle. A large entertainment space may need multiple seating zones.

Ask yourself:

  • Do people use the patio for relaxing, dining, entertaining, or gathering?
  • How many people should the patio seat?
  • Is the patio covered or fully exposed?
  • Do you need chairs that are easy to move?
  • Should the seating feel upright, relaxed, oversized, or lounge-focused?
  • Will the chairs be paired with a table, fire pit, ottoman, or side table?
  • Do you want a neutral look or a colorful patio setup?

Once you know how the patio should function, it becomes easier to choose the best poly outdoor chairs.

Best Chair Layouts for Small Patios

Small patios need chairs that add function without crowding the space.

Good small patio layouts include:

  • Two chairs with a side table
  • Two Adirondack chairs angled toward each other
  • One glider with a small table
  • Two dining chairs with a compact table
  • One chair and one ottoman
  • Three chairs in a small conversation triangle

The key is leaving enough room to walk comfortably. A patio should feel usable, not packed.

Choose Chairs Based on Height

Chair height affects how people use the patio.

Standard-height chairs are best for relaxed seating, conversation, reading, and casual gathering. Dining-height chairs are best for meals and outdoor tables. Counter-height and bar-height chairs work well for taller tables, entertainment spaces, and patios where people want a more social dining feel.

Choose Colors That Fit the Patio

Color can make a patio feel finished and intentional.

Neutral colors create a clean, classic look. Bright colors make the patio feel more playful and social. Two-tone combinations can help coordinate with siding, trim, doors, cushions, umbrellas, landscaping, or existing outdoor decor.

When choosing colors, consider:

  • Home exterior
  • Patio surface
  • Outdoor table color
  • Landscaping
  • Fire pit material
  • Pool area colors
  • Existing decor
  • Whether you want contrast or coordination
